Transaction 59c2880c7f23f7c4086ec84bcbdf23e85e719c0a519429c898c34c6766bab521

2 Input
2 Outputs
  • 59c2880c7f23f7c4086ec84bcbdf23e85e719c0a519429c898c34c6766bab521:0
  • value  44278
    address  1sBoZLTdozuTCA3LcP3AQJ2ofGRbWxesL
  • 59c2880c7f23f7c4086ec84bcbdf23e85e719c0a519429c898c34c6766bab521:1
  • value  288560
    address  1HUdHU7LYkafNJWUph5KxfgXPbxHgQk16g